NZ dollar extends gain above 79 US cents on China optimism
By Jonathan Underhill Oct. 14 (BusinessDesk) - The New Zealand dollar extended its gains against the greenback after the People's Bank of China cut a 14-day repo rate, showing the central bank is willing to provide stimulus to the world's second-largest economy. The kiwi rose to 78.98 US cents at 5pm in Wellington from 78.79 cents at the start of the day and from 78.72 cents yesterday, when data showed China's imports and exports were stronger than expected last month.
